TUSCALOOSA, Ala. – Due to Homecoming activities at The University of Alabama on Saturday, Oct. 6, the big screen TV will be moved from the Quad to the Soccer Stadium.
Fans are invited to watch the pay-per-view broadcast of the Alabama vs. Houston game free at the Soccer Stadium. The Soccer Stadium will open at 1 p.m. and close one hour after the game ends. Concession stands will be open, and fans may also bring their own refreshments into the stadium.
“With extra tents on the Quad for Homecoming this weekend, we need to relocate the big screen TV to a less crowded area,” said Gina Johnson, UA assistant vice president for auxiliary services. “The big screen TV has been very popular this fall, and we hope fans will enjoy the experience at the Soccer Stadium just as much as they have on the Quad.”
The Soccer Stadium is located adjacent to the Student Recreation Center. Parking is available at the east campus lots for $10 per vehicle. Crimson Ride gameday routes connect the east campus lots, the Soccer Stadium area and the Quad, so fans will not need to move their cars to go from the Quad to the Soccer Stadium. Fans should enter the Soccer Stadium from the Student Recreation Center parking lot.
The big screen TV was introduced to UA’s Gameday activities for the first time this fall. Plans are to return the TV to the Quad for future games.
